You pull on your favorite pair of jeans in the morning—fresh from the laundry, crisp, and ready to go. By evening, something’s off. A faint but unmistakable sour, musty, or even vinegary odor lingers when you take them off. It's not body odor in the usual sense. It’s specific to the fabric. And worse, it persists even after washing. You're not alone. Many people report this phenomenon, especially with raw denim or dark-wash jeans. The culprit isn’t poor hygiene—it’s fabric science.
Jeans, particularly those made from 100% cotton or cotton-blend denim, are highly absorbent and prone to trapping moisture, bacteria, and metabolic byproducts from your skin. Unlike synthetic athletic wear designed to wick moisture, traditional denim holds onto what it absorbs, creating a breeding ground for odor-causing microbes. But why does this happen so quickly? Why after just one wear? And why do some jeans resist odors while others reek?
The answers lie in the interplay between fabric composition, human biochemistry, microbial ecology, and laundering habits.
The Science Behind Fabric Odor: Why Cotton Traps Smells
Cotton is a natural cellulose fiber derived from the cotton plant. Its structure is hydrophilic—meaning it readily absorbs water. When you wear jeans, your skin releases sweat, sebum (skin oils), and dead skin cells. While sweat itself is mostly odorless, it becomes a problem when broken down by bacteria living on your skin and fabric.
The inner lining of your jeans, especially around the thighs and waistband, comes into prolonged contact with warm, moist skin. This creates an ideal microenvironment for bacteria like Micrococcus, Staphylococcus, and Corynebacterium—the same microbes responsible for underarm odor. These bacteria metabolize fatty acids in sweat and sebum, producing volatile organic compounds (VOCs) such as isovaleric acid (cheesy/sour smell) and propionic acid (vinegar-like odor).
Unlike synthetic fabrics like polyester, which repel water but trap odor molecules deep within their fibers due to their hydrophobic nature, cotton absorbs moisture and locks in both the liquid and the compounds dissolved in it. Once embedded, these VOCs are difficult to remove with standard washing unless treated properly.
Why Some Jeans Smell Faster Than Others
Not all jeans behave the same way. Several factors influence how quickly and intensely they develop odors:
- Fabric blend: 100% cotton jeans absorb more moisture than blends with elastane or polyester, increasing odor retention.
- Weave tightness: Tighter weaves (like raw selvedge denim) can trap more sweat against the skin before releasing it, prolonging exposure.
- Dye type: Heavily dyed indigo denim may inhibit some bacterial growth initially, but over time, dye degradation can create new surfaces for microbial colonization.
- Finishes and treatments: Wrinkle-resistant or stain-repellent coatings can alter breathability and moisture transfer, sometimes worsening odor retention.
A study published in the journal *Applied and Environmental Microbiology* found that polyester shirts retained significantly more odor-causing bacteria than cotton after exercise, despite cotton absorbing more sweat. The reason? Polyester doesn’t allow easy release of trapped compounds during washing. However, in the case of jeans—which are worn longer, washed less frequently, and subjected to friction—the story shifts. Cotton’s high absorption without frequent cleaning makes it equally problematic.
“Denim acts like a sponge for biological residues. If not aired or cleaned properly, it becomes a long-term incubator for odor-producing microbes.” — Dr. Lena Patel, Textile Microbiologist at the Institute of Fabric Health
How Bacteria Colonize Your Denim: A Timeline
Understanding the timeline of bacterial colonization helps explain why a single wear can lead to lasting smells:
- Hour 0–2: Jeans make contact with skin. Skin temperature rises slightly, increasing sweat production. Initial bacterial transfer begins.
- Hour 3–6: Moisture accumulates in high-friction zones (inner thighs, waistband). Bacteria begin metabolizing lipids and amino acids in sweat.
- Hour 7–12: VOCs start forming. Isovaleric acid builds up, producing a sour note detectable upon removal.
- Post-Removal (0–24 hrs): If jeans are balled up or stored in a hamper, residual moisture and warmth accelerate bacterial reproduction. Odor intensifies.
- Washing (if done improperly): Cold water and low-detergent loads fail to break down fatty acid residues. Bacteria spores survive, leading to recurring smells.
This cycle explains why “one-and-done” odor occurs even if you’re clean before wearing them. Your skin naturally hosts millions of bacteria per square centimeter. No amount of showering eliminates all microbes—they repopulate within minutes.
Do’s and Don’ts: How to Prevent and Eliminate Jean Odor
| Action | Recommended? | Reason |
|---|---|---|
| Wash jeans after every wear | No | Excessive washing fades color and weakens fibers. Targeted care is better. |
| Air out jeans after wearing | Yes | Hanging jeans outside or near a window reduces moisture and slows bacterial growth. |
| Use vinegar in wash | Yes (occasionally) | White vinegar helps dissolve alkaline soap residues and neutralizes acidic odors. |
| Wash in cold water only | No | Cold water doesn't fully dissolve oils. Use warm water (30–40°C) for deeper cleaning. |
| Store in plastic bags | No | Traps moisture and promotes mold and mildew development. |
| Spot clean high-sweat areas | Yes | Target inner waistband and thigh seams with enzyme-based cleaners. |
Step-by-Step Guide to Deodorizing and Maintaining Jeans
If your jeans already carry a stubborn smell, follow this method to reset them:
- Remove Loose Debris: Shake jeans vigorously outdoors to dislodge dead skin cells and lint.
- Pre-Treat Problem Zones: Spray inner waistband, crotch, and thigh areas with a mix of 1 part white vinegar to 3 parts water. Let sit for 15 minutes.
- Wash Inside-Out: Turn jeans inside out to expose odor-trapped fibers. Use a mild detergent with enzymes (look for protease and lipase).
- Add Baking Soda: Include ½ cup baking soda in the wash cycle to neutralize odors and soften water.
- Wash in Warm Water: Set machine to 30–40°C (86–104°F). Avoid hot water to prevent shrinkage.
- Air Dry Completely: Hang jeans vertically in direct sunlight if possible. UV rays have natural antibacterial properties.
- Freeze (Optional): For light odors between wears, place jeans in a sealed bag and freeze overnight. This kills some bacteria but doesn’t remove residue.
For raw denim enthusiasts who avoid frequent washing, consider using a fabric-safe probiotic spray. These products introduce beneficial bacteria that outcompete odor-causing strains, reducing smell accumulation over time.
Real Example: Alex’s Commute Conundrum
Alex, a software developer in Seattle, noticed his black jeans developed a sharp, pickled odor after just one day—even though he showered daily and wore clean underwear. His commute involved a 30-minute bike ride in damp weather, followed by sitting at a desk for eight hours. The combination of moisture from rain-soaked legs and prolonged contact with warm seat fabric created a perfect storm.
He tried washing more often, but the color faded rapidly. Switching to cold washes didn’t help—the smell returned within hours. After researching fabric science, Alex changed his routine: he began hanging his jeans by an open window each night, spot-treated the inner thighs monthly, and switched to a warm wash with enzyme detergent every six wears. Within weeks, the persistent odor disappeared. The key wasn’t frequency—it was targeted maintenance based on material behavior.
FAQ: Common Questions About Smelly Jeans
Can I wear jeans without washing them forever, like some denim purists suggest?
While freezing or airing out jeans can reduce surface bacteria, they don’t eliminate absorbed oils and dead skin. Over time, these residues degrade fabric and create permanent odor pockets. Even hardcore denim collectors wash occasionally—typically every 3–6 months depending on use.
Why do my dark jeans smell worse than my light ones?
Dark indigo dyes are applied heavily and often contain sulfur-based fixatives. As these break down, they can react with sweat to produce hydrogen sulfide—a rotten egg smell. Additionally, darker dyes mask visual dirt, leading wearers to delay cleaning, allowing more odor buildup.
Are synthetic blends better for preventing odor?
Synthetic blends (e.g., cotton-polyester-elastane) offer stretch and durability but tend to retain more persistent odors due to hydrophobic fibers trapping VOCs. They may feel drier during wear but require specialized detergents to clean effectively. For odor control, merino wool blends or TENCEL™-cotton mixes are superior, though less common in traditional jeans.
Expert Tips for Long-Term Odor Prevention
Maintaining fresh-smelling jeans isn’t about eliminating bacteria entirely—it’s about managing the ecosystem on your fabric. Consider these advanced strategies:
- Use enzyme-based detergents: Enzymes like lipase break down fat molecules that harbor odor. Regular detergents often miss these.
- Rotate your collection: Owning 3–4 pairs allows each to rest for 48+ hours between wears, letting moisture dissipate.
- Choose breathable underlayers: Moisture-wicking boxer briefs reduce direct sweat transfer to denim.
- Avoid overloading the washer: Crowded loads reduce water flow, leaving residues behind.
- Reconsider “dry cleaning” denim: Most dry cleaners use chemical solvents ineffective against biological odors. Water-based washing is usually better.
Conclusion: Smarter Care, Fresher Jeans
Your jeans shouldn’t stink after a single day. The odor isn’t a reflection of personal hygiene—it’s a sign of how fabric interacts with biology. Cotton denim’s strength—its absorbency—is also its weakness when it comes to odor retention. By understanding the science of sweat, bacteria, and fiber chemistry, you can take proactive steps to keep your jeans smelling clean and lasting longer.
It’s not about washing less or more—it’s about washing smarter. Air them out, treat high-risk zones, use the right detergents, and respect the material’s limits. With informed care, your favorite pair can stay fresh, functional, and odor-free for years.
